Ajout données dans une base access

Contenu du snippet

ce code est une classe utilisable par une page JSP qui traite par exemple les données d'un formulaire en les stockant dans une table .
ex: vous avez une base de données qui contient la table
CLIENT(Nom,Prenom,Email,Password)

Source / Exemple :


import java.sql.*; 
import java.io.*;
 
public class InsertDataAppli { 
	
    public  InsertDataAppli() { 
    }
 	
    public void insertData(){
   	   String url = "jdbc:odbc:nomDeLaBase"; 
   	   Connection con = null; 
   	   try {
   	      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); 
   	      con = DriverManager.getConnection(url,"",""); 
      
     	      Statement requete = con.createStatement(); 
      
      	      requete.executeUpdate("insert into CLIENT(Nom, Prenom, Email, Password) VALUES (unNom,unPrenom,unEmail,unPwd)");
        		
       	   } 
   

   	   catch(SQLException sqle) {  
   		   System.err.println(sqle.getMessage());
   	   } 
   
   	   catch(ClassNotFoundException cnfe) {  
   		   System.err.println(cnfe.getMessage());
   	   }
   	   catch(Exception e) {  
   		   System.err.println(e.getMessage());
   	   }

   
  	   finally { 
  		 try {
  		   if ( con != null ) {
     	  		con.close();
     	  	    }
     		 }
     	 
	                catch(SQLException sqle) {
    		     System.err.println(sqle.getMessage());
    	                } 

               }
   
   }
  
  public static void main(String[] args ){
  	InsertDataAppli insertDataApp = new InsertDataAppli();
  	insertDataApp.insertData();
  }
}

A voir également

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.